From mboxrd@z Thu Jan 1 00:00:00 1970 From: Nathan Ciobanu Subject: Re: [PATCH 3/3] drm/i915/psr: Enable PSR1 on gen-9+ HW Date: Fri, 7 Sep 2018 08:35:15 -0700 Message-ID: <20180907153515.GA23486@nc-new> References: <20180907062135.30054-1-dhinakaran.pandiyan@intel.com> <20180907062135.30054-3-dhinakaran.pandiyan@intel.com> Mime-Version: 1.0 Content-Type: text/plain; charset="utf-8" Content-Transfer-Encoding: base64 Return-path: Received: from mga03.intel.com (mga03.intel.com [134.134.136.65]) by gabe.freedesktop.org (Postfix) with ESMTPS id 216D56E962 for ; Fri, 7 Sep 2018 15:45:37 +0000 (UTC) Content-Disposition: inline In-Reply-To: <20180907062135.30054-3-dhinakaran.pandiyan@intel.com> List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: intel-gfx-bounces@lists.freedesktop.org Sender: "Intel-gfx" To: Dhinakaran Pandiyan Cc: Jani Nikula , intel-gfx@lists.freedesktop.org, Paulo Zanoni , Rodrigo Vivi List-Id: intel-gfx@lists.freedesktop.org T24gVGh1LCBTZXAgMDYsIDIwMTggYXQgMTE6MjE6MzVQTSAtMDcwMCwgRGhpbmFrYXJhbiBQYW5k aXlhbiB3cm90ZToKPiBXZSBoYXZlIG5ldyB0ZXN0cyBhbmQgZml4ZXMgaW4gcGxhY2Ugc2luY2Ug dGhlIGZlYXR1cmUgd2FzIGxhc3QKPiBkaXNhYmxlZC4KPiAKPiBUcnkgYWdhaW4gZm9yIGdlbi05 KyBoYXJkd2FyZSBhbmQgZW5hYmxlIG9ubHkgUFNSMSBhcyBhIGZpcnN0IHN0ZXAuClNpbmNlIHRo aXMgcGF0Y2ggZXhwbGljaXRseSBkaXNhYmxlcyBQU1IyIGZvciBhbGwgcGxhdGZvcm1zIG1heWJl IHlvdSAKY2FuIGNsYXJpZnkgdGhhdCBpbiB0aGUgY29tbWl0IG1lc3NhZ2Ugb3IgZGlzYWJsZSBQ U1IyIGluIGEgc2VwYXJhdGUKcGF0Y2guIEl0IHdpbGwgaGVscCB3aXRoIHByb2R1Y3RpemVkIGtl cm5lbHMgOykKPiAKPiBDYzogSmFuaSBOaWt1bGEgPGphbmkubmlrdWxhQGludGVsLmNvbT4KPiBD YzogSm9zZSBSb2JlcnRvIGRlIFNvdXphIDxqb3NlLnNvdXphQGludGVsLmNvbT4KPiBDYzogUGF1 bG8gWmFub25pIDxwYXVsby5yLnphbm9uaUBpbnRlbC5jb20+Cj4gQ2M6IFJvZHJpZ28gVml2aSA8 cm9kcmlnby52aXZpQGludGVsLmNvbT4KPiBDYzogVmlsbGUgU3lyasOkbMOkIDx2aWxsZS5zeXJq YWxhQGxpbnV4LmludGVsLmNvbT4KPiBSZWZlcmVuY2VzOiAyZWU3ZGM0OTdlMzQgKCJkcm0vaTkx NTogZGlzYWJsZSBQU1IgYnkgZGVmYXVsdCBvbiBIU1cvQkRXIikKPiBSZWZlcmVuY2VzOiBkY2Iy ZTk5M2YzYzAgKCJSZXZlcnQgImRybS9pOTE1OiBFbmFibGUgUFNSIGJ5IGRlZmF1bHQgb24gVmFs bGV5dmlldyBhbmQgQ2hlcnJ5dmlldy4iIikKPiBTaWduZWQtb2ZmLWJ5OiBEaGluYWthcmFuIFBh bmRpeWFuIDxkaGluYWthcmFuLnBhbmRpeWFuQGludGVsLmNvbT4KPiAtLS0KPiAgZHJpdmVycy9n cHUvZHJtL2k5MTUvaW50ZWxfcHNyLmMgfCAxNyArKysrKysrKy0tLS0tLS0tLQo+ICAxIGZpbGUg Y2hhbmdlZCwgOCBpbnNlcnRpb25zKCspLCA5IGRlbGV0aW9ucygtKQo+IAo+IGRpZmYgLS1naXQg YS9kcml2ZXJzL2dwdS9kcm0vaTkxNS9pbnRlbF9wc3IuYyBiL2RyaXZlcnMvZ3B1L2RybS9pOTE1 L2ludGVsX3Bzci5jCj4gaW5kZXggYjY4MzhiNTI1NTAyLi5mYzgyM2Y5M2E0ZGMgMTAwNjQ0Cj4g LS0tIGEvZHJpdmVycy9ncHUvZHJtL2k5MTUvaW50ZWxfcHNyLmMKPiArKysgYi9kcml2ZXJzL2dw dS9kcm0vaTkxNS9pbnRlbF9wc3IuYwo+IEBAIC03MSw2ICs3MSwxMCBAQCBzdGF0aWMgYm9vbCBw c3JfZ2xvYmFsX2VuYWJsZWQodTMyIGRlYnVnKQo+ICBzdGF0aWMgYm9vbCBpbnRlbF9wc3IyX2Vu YWJsZWQoc3RydWN0IGRybV9pOTE1X3ByaXZhdGUgKmRldl9wcml2LAo+ICAJCQkgICAgICAgY29u c3Qgc3RydWN0IGludGVsX2NydGNfc3RhdGUgKmNydGNfc3RhdGUpCj4gIHsKPiArCS8qIERpc2Fi bGUgUFNSMiBieSBkZWZhdWx0IGZvciBhbGwgcGxhdGZvcm1zICovCj4gKwlpZiAoaTkxNV9tb2Rw YXJhbXMuZW5hYmxlX3BzciA9PSAtMSkKPiArCQlyZXR1cm4gZmFsc2U7Cj4gKwo+ICAJc3dpdGNo IChkZXZfcHJpdi0+cHNyLmRlYnVnICYgSTkxNV9QU1JfREVCVUdfTU9ERV9NQVNLKSB7Cj4gIAlj YXNlIEk5MTVfUFNSX0RFQlVHX0ZPUkNFX1BTUjE6Cj4gIAkJcmV0dXJuIGZhbHNlOwo+IEBAIC0x MDUxLDcgKzEwNTUsNyBAQCB2b2lkIGludGVsX3Bzcl9mbHVzaChzdHJ1Y3QgZHJtX2k5MTVfcHJp dmF0ZSAqZGV2X3ByaXYsCj4gICAqIGludGVsX3Bzcl9pbml0IC0gSW5pdCBiYXNpYyBQU1Igd29y ayBhbmQgbXV0ZXguCj4gICAqIEBkZXZfcHJpdjogaTkxNSBkZXZpY2UgcHJpdmF0ZQo+ICAgKgo+ IC0gKiBUaGlzIGZ1bmN0aW9uIGlzICBjYWxsZWQgb25seSBvbmNlIGF0IGRyaXZlciBsb2FkIHRv IGluaXRpYWxpemUgYmFzaWMKPiArICogVGhpcyBmdW5jdGlvbiBpcyBjYWxsZWQgb25seSBvbmNl IGF0IGRyaXZlciBsb2FkIHRvIGluaXRpYWxpemUgYmFzaWMKPiAgICogUFNSIHN0dWZmLgo+ICAg Ki8KPiAgdm9pZCBpbnRlbF9wc3JfaW5pdChzdHJ1Y3QgZHJtX2k5MTVfcHJpdmF0ZSAqZGV2X3By aXYpCj4gQEAgLTEwNjUsMTkgKzEwNjksMTQgQEAgdm9pZCBpbnRlbF9wc3JfaW5pdChzdHJ1Y3Qg ZHJtX2k5MTVfcHJpdmF0ZSAqZGV2X3ByaXYpCj4gIAlpZiAoIWRldl9wcml2LT5wc3Iuc2lua19z dXBwb3J0KQo+ICAJCXJldHVybjsKPiAgCj4gLQlpZiAoaTkxNV9tb2RwYXJhbXMuZW5hYmxlX3Bz ciA9PSAtMSkgewo+IC0JCWk5MTVfbW9kcGFyYW1zLmVuYWJsZV9wc3IgPSBkZXZfcHJpdi0+dmJ0 LnBzci5lbmFibGU7Cj4gLQo+IC0JCS8qIFBlciBwbGF0Zm9ybSBkZWZhdWx0OiBhbGwgZGlzYWJs ZWQuICovCj4gLQkJaTkxNV9tb2RwYXJhbXMuZW5hYmxlX3BzciA9IDA7Cj4gLQl9Cj4gKwlpZiAo aTkxNV9tb2RwYXJhbXMuZW5hYmxlX3BzciA9PSAtMSkKPiArCQlpZiAoSU5URUxfR0VOKGRldl9w cml2KSA8IDkgfHwgIWRldl9wcml2LT52YnQucHNyLmVuYWJsZSkKPiArCQkJaTkxNV9tb2RwYXJh bXMuZW5hYmxlX3BzciA9IDA7Cj4gIAo+IC0JLyogU2V0IGxpbmtfc3RhbmRieSB4IGxpbmtfb2Zm IGRlZmF1bHRzICovCj4gIAlpZiAoSVNfSEFTV0VMTChkZXZfcHJpdikgfHwgSVNfQlJPQURXRUxM KGRldl9wcml2KSkKPiAgCQkvKiBIU1cgYW5kIEJEVyByZXF1aXJlIHdvcmthcm91bmRzIHRoYXQg d2UgZG9uJ3QgaW1wbGVtZW50LiAqLwo+ICAJCWRldl9wcml2LT5wc3IubGlua19zdGFuZGJ5ID0g ZmFsc2U7Cj4gIAllbHNlCj4gLQkJLyogRm9yIG5ldyBwbGF0Zm9ybXMgbGV0J3MgcmVzcGVjdCBW QlQgYmFjayBhZ2FpbiAqLwo+ICAJCWRldl9wcml2LT5wc3IubGlua19zdGFuZGJ5ID0gZGV2X3By aXYtPnZidC5wc3IuZnVsbF9saW5rOwo+ICAKPiAgCUlOSVRfV09SSygmZGV2X3ByaXYtPnBzci53 b3JrLCBpbnRlbF9wc3Jfd29yayk7Cj4gLS0gCj4gMi4xNy4xCj4gCj4gX19fX19fX19fX19fX19f X19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X18KPiBJbnRlbC1nZnggbWFpbGluZyBsaXN0 Cj4gSW50ZWwtZ2Z4QGxpc3RzLmZyZWVkZXNrdG9wLm9yZwo+IGh0dHBzOi8vbGlzdHMuZnJlZWRl c2t0b3Aub3JnL21haWxtYW4vbGlzdGluZm8vaW50ZWwtZ2Z4Cl9fX19fX19fX19fX19fX19fX19f X19fX19fX19fX19fX19fX19fX19fX19fX19fCkludGVsLWdmeCBtYWlsaW5nIGxpc3QKSW50ZWwt Z2Z4QGxpc3RzLmZyZWVkZXNrdG9wLm9yZwpodHRwczovL2xpc3RzLmZyZWVkZXNrdG9wLm9yZy9t YWlsbWFuL2xpc3RpbmZvL2ludGVsLWdmeAo=